The Awakening of the Last Phoenix: The Phoenix's Unlikely Resurrection

In the heart of the ancient land of Elysium, where the sky was painted with the hues of dawn and dusk, there lay a forgotten temple shrouded in the mists of time. It was here, beneath the watchful gaze of the ancient guardians, that the last phoenix, Aria, slumbered. Her golden feathers, once radiant with the power of the heavens, now lay dull and lifeless, a testament to the curse that had befallen her.

The legend spoke of a time when the phoenix was a beacon of hope and renewal, rising from the ashes of destruction to bring life back to the land. But Aria's tale was different. She was the last of her kind, cursed to remain in slumber until the day of her own rebirth. The curse was as old as the stars, and the only way to break it was to find the lost fragments of her soul scattered throughout the world.

In the bustling city of Lumina, where the magic of old and the technology of the future intertwined, there lived a young girl named Elara. She was an ordinary girl with an extraordinary gift: she could communicate with the spirits of the land. Elara had always felt a connection to the ancient tales, but it was not until the night of the great storm that her life would intertwine with Aria's destiny.

As the tempest raged, Elara found herself in the path of a falling tree, its branches entwined with a strange, iridescent light. The light enveloped her, and in that moment, she saw the face of the last phoenix, Aria, who spoke to her through the wind.

"You are the key to my awakening," Aria's voice echoed in Elara's mind. "To break the curse, you must find the fragments of my soul and bring them to me."

Determined, Elara set out on a quest that would take her across the land, facing trials that tested her courage, wisdom, and heart. She encountered the guardian of the ancient forest, a wise old owl named Orin, who warned her of the dangers that lay ahead.

"Be cautious, young one," Orin hooted. "The fragments of the phoenix's soul are guarded by the most powerful and cunning of creatures. Only one with a pure heart and unwavering resolve can succeed."

Elara's journey led her to the desolate wastelands, where the sun baked the earth and the sands whispered tales of old. There, she encountered a creature of fire and shadow, a demon named Azura, who sought to possess the fragments for her own dark purposes.

"You are not worthy," Elara declared, her voice filled with the fire of her resolve.

The battle was fierce, but Elara's heart was pure, and she emerged victorious, the fragment safely in her possession.

As the fragments of the phoenix's soul were brought together, a tremor ran through the land. The temple of Aria began to glow, and the last phoenix awoke. Her golden feathers flared to life, and she took to the skies, her eyes alight with the power of the heavens.

"I am reborn," Aria declared. "And with my return, the curse is lifted. The land of Elysium will once again know peace and prosperity."

Elara, standing below, watched in awe as the phoenix soared into the sky, her heart filled with a sense of wonder and fulfillment. She had not only freed the last phoenix but had also found her own purpose in the world.

In the days that followed, Elara returned to her life in Lumina, her journey a distant memory. But the bond between her and Aria remained, a testament to the power of determination and the unbreakable connection between the living and the mythical.

The legend of the last phoenix's unlikely resurrection spread far and wide, inspiring hope in the hearts of all who heard it. And in the sky, the golden phoenix soared, a beacon of renewal, ever watchful over the land of Elysium.
